Reverse
Spöl Valley in the Swiss National Park in the forested Western Rhaetian Alps.
Script: Latin
Lettering:
BUNDI
PARC
NAZIUNAL
SVIZZER
1914 – 2014
Translation: Swiss National Park.
Designer: Stephan Bundi
Edge
Embossed lettering.
Lettering: ★★ DOMINUS | PROVIDEBIT | ★★★★★★★★★★★ |
Translation: The Lord will provide.
